Description
The STM cement fixation screw component is made of 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ene and is available in various sizes and designs. The standard version with a diameter of 28 mm. All implants have a steel ring for visualisation in radiography. The hemispherical outer cup ensures a professional and safe fit in the reamed acetabulum. The acetabular component of the STM cement fixation is made of externally structured polyethylene to provide the best and flattest fixation within the cement..
